Emission Totals - Emissions (CO2) - LULUCF in Angola
Angola: Emission Totals - Emissions (CO2) - LULUCF was 35,592 in 2019. β² Rising
Emission Totals - Emissions (CO2) - LULUCF in Angola, 1990β2019
Source: FAO, FAOSTAT Climate Change, Emissions Totals, http://www.fao.org/faostat/en/#data/GT.
Analysis
The most recent figure for emission totals - emissions (co2) - lulucf in Angola is 35,592, measured in 2019.
The figure is down 0.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, emission totals - emissions (co2) - lulucf in Angola peaked at 35,619 in 2001 and was at its lowest, 10,270, in 1996.
Angola ranks 17th of 211 countries on this measure, in the top 10%.
The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 30 years of available data.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ions generated from agriculture and forest land. They consist of methane (CH4), nitrous oxide (N2O) and carbon dioxide (CO2) emissions from crop and livestock activities, forest management and include land use and land use change processes. Data are computed at Tier 1 of the IPCC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Estimates are available by country, with global coverage for the period 1961β2019 with projections for 2030 and 2050 for some categories of emissions or 1990β2019 for others. The database is updated annually. The FAOSTAT domain Emissions Totals disseminates information estimates of CH4, N2O and CO2 emissions/removals and their aggregates in CO2eq in units of kilotonnes (kt, or 106 kg). The latter are computed by using the IPCC Fifth Assessment report global warming potentials, AR5 (IPCC, 2014).
